Eqn

来自testwiki
imported>CYCcc2023年12月13日 (三) 16:24的版本 (修正筆誤)
(差异) ←上一版本 | 最后版本 (差异) | 下一版本→ (差异)
跳转到导航 跳转到搜索

Template:NoteTA Template:Infobox Software

eqn 是 UNIX 作業系統中排版軟體 Troff 的一部份,( Troff 約同等於 LaTeX , Microsoft Word 的地位。)是用來處理數學公式排版的 預處理器 。於1974年由 布萊恩·柯林漢Template:Link-en 編寫。

eqn 的特色是使用口語化的語法,意思是它撰寫起來和如何讀一條數學式子是極類似的。eqn 使用 上下文無關語法 。eqn 與 TeX 在數學排版上很類似,但 eqn 較為簡單、不完整。

GNUTemplate:Link-en 中也開發了一套與 eqn 相容的替代軟體,(groff 為 GNU 版本的 troff。)GNU 版本的 eqn 新增了許多 保留字 ,擴展了原始語法。UNIX 手冊 的編譯軟體 Template:Link-en 亦包含了一套獨立的 eqn 處理器。

語法範例

這裡有一些範例展示用 eqn 或 TeX 撰寫數學式子的差異。 [1]

TeX eqn 數學式
Template:Code a sup 2 a2
Template:Code sum from { k = 1 } to N { k sup 2 } k=1Nk2
$ x = {-b \pm \sqrt{b^2 - 4ac} \over 2a} $ x={-b +- sqrt{b sup 2 - 4ac}} over 2a x=b±b24ac2a

在 eqn 中 空白鍵 是很重要的, 空白鍵用來分隔不同的 單詞 ; 只有對 波浪號 ~ 、 大括號 {}雙引號 " 來說, 空白鍵是可省的。 例如 f(pi r sup 2) 產生 f(pir2) . 然而 f( pi r sup 2 ) 產生 f(πr2).

参考文献

Template:Reflist